Our final cycle ride in New Zealand took us into Kerikeri from Mangonui in warm sun and cloud. We just found Nature's Orchard on the main road just before committing ourselves to a steep hill, phew! We found ourselves with a nice self contained home with a swimming pool just outside the read door. It was cool though but we managed a little swim.
We then found ourselves an Astra sedan into which we could fit the separated bike. We then went to Pahia from where we went to Urupukapuka island including sailing through the Hole in the Rock and having dolphins swimming up to us and under the boat. Thrilling. The island was empty allowing a lone walk for the day.
And then it's back to Auckland as the weather is not hot.
